Ruby on Rails是由Ruby处理系统的类库的、被称为“gem”的格式来进行配置的。“gem”形式的类库,通过使用RubyGems,很容易的来进行安装/卸装。
在本文档中,介绍了基于“面向Windows7的安装次序”完成Ruby处理系统(1.9.3)的安装后,进行Ruby on Rails安装的次序。
1. RubyInstaller Development Kit (DevKit)的安装
在使用RubyGems安装Ruby on Rails的同时,还有几个一起被安装的类库。这些类库中,有一些是保持C语言编写的代码的形式来发布的,它们需要通过使用“gcc”编译器等结合环境一起来编译,但在Windows上是不能用gcc来编译的。
安装了本次所介绍的“RubyInstaller Development Kit (DevKit)”后,编译器就可以很容易地安装使用所需的类库。
1-1.Installer的下载
访问“RubyInstaller for Windows”的网站,点击“Download”按钮。点击下记画面的“DevKit-tdm-32-4.5.2-20110712-1620-sfx.exe”,下载到任意的文件夹上。

1-2.文件的展开
下载后的“DevKit-tdm-32-4.5.2-20110712-1620-sfx.exe”是自己展开形式的文件。双击(或者右击选择“管理者实行”)进行执行。

1-3.安全警告画面
点击“实行”按钮

1-4.展开路径的指定
展开路径的文件通过“Extract to:”进行指定,点击“Extract”按钮。在指定文件夹中文件被展开。在本次序中,展开路径指定为“C:Downloads ubyDevKit”。

1-5.文件展开的进行
显示了展开进行中的对话框。

1-6.展开完了
展开完了时,对话框自动关闭。
1-7.DevKit开展文件夹的移动
启动命令提示符,并进入到DevKit展开后的文件夹中。在本次序中,输入“cd C:Downloads ubyDevKit”后按下“Enter”键。

1-8.DevKit安装前的初期设定
继续输入“ruby dk.rb init”,按下Enter键。显示了当前安装的Ruby处理系统,在DevKit展开文件夹中生成了初期设定的文件(config.yml)。

1-9.DevKit的安装
继续输入“ruby dk.rb install”,安装Enter键。这里如果提示无法安装成功,则手动编辑config.yml文件,加上ruby根目录路径即可。

1-10.DevKit安装完了
到这一步RubyInstaller Development Kit (DevKit)的安装就结束了。
2.Rails的安装
启动命令提示符输入“gem install rails --no-ri --no-rdoc”,按下Enter键。
“--no-ri”、“--no-rdoc”选项是省略文档的安装。需要安装文档时,不指定选项执行安装

3.安装的确认
输入“rails -v”,按下Enter,确认表示的是“Rails 3.2.11(※)”。
※2013年2月12日的最新版
